A BOY of five dreams of winning gold at the Paralympics after becoming the youngest in the UK to get a leg blade. Isaac Ismail had the blade, usually seen on pro Para ­athletes, fitted last October. His has a “foot” attached to appear more realistic.

Isaac, born without a lower leg bone, won a ton of medals with it at his sports day. The battler, from Stratford, East London , now hopes to win gold. Mum Aisha, 33, said: "When I told Isaac we lived in one of the houses built for the Olympics and Paralympics, his mind went into overdrive.
